My love of color and texture has taken me on a journey from being a glass artist to the fiber arts world. For the last 10 years I have explored spinning, dyeing and weaving. With a side trip into owning a yarn shop for a few years, I am now back to creating fine handwovens, handspun and hand dyed yarns, in my log home studio in the beautiful hills of southwestern Wisconsin. Thursday, July 30, 2015. Our fiber group was fortunate to recently have spent a lovely summer day, sharing our fiber projects, surrounded by Olga's lavish flower gardens. Her poppies were definitely the stars of the show. So much so that it made me wish I was a painter, especially seeing Judith putting some of that beauty to paper wth her water colors. Olga's mowed path goes around these daisies. Barb B's bamboo scarves/ Kathy's yardage for a vest/ Barb M's knit baby blanket and Janet's overshot sampler.
